If you're storing something long term, these are excellent. They are a hard plastic and are reinforced underneath with a grid pattern. They also have anti-slip pads underneath, which makes getting on them even easier. Interestingly, there are screw holes that will allow you to secure them permanently if you have something to screw them to. Not sure I would use that feature, but it might be nice for someone else.It's pretty cool that you can interlock them for wider wheels, but the tabs to interlock them make me nervous as though they may break if you're not careful. Otherwise, if you need to store a vehicle, a trailer, etc., this is great to keep that curved shape of your tire. It is recommended to check the tires periodically as they can lose air, but otherwise, neat tool to keep those tires nice.
